Output 2627262f0e802b7ccdb7689e60b46f227dc8c42ae540ed686a029fa65e4f2ac0:15

value
137334611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ed2ab92fd47e06b858d886ac15c0ba374127c54 OP_EQUAL
address
333PkrPPKe5A8oqVsjXUx8aBSesnMk6cPj
transaction
2627262f0e802b7ccdb7689e60b46f227dc8c42ae540ed686a029fa65e4f2ac0
spent
true